Before you do ANYTHING... ... . CHANGE YOUR FUEL FILTER!!!!! I just had the nearly identical problem. Truck was sluggish for last 3-4 weeks, passed it off as ULSD characteristic as Flying J switched over about mid Oct. Last night, leaving work I started it up, put it in drive, went 2-3 feet and the thing cut off- then went on like nothing happened.

On the phone with local Dodge dealer diesel tech (Kirkwood Dodge, DE. that was VERY helpful over the phone!!), my brother-in-law, and here on TDR, searching for answers, consensus was the fuel filter. I figured, just wasting my time, but what the heck, 20 bucks beats the alternative. Pulled it out, it was dark as night!!! Started the truck, I drove it like I stole it!!! No hesitation, no miss, cough, gag, snort, p*ss, moan, NOTHING!!! So, with the help of family, a stranger, and alot of friends here, I'm back on the road. I'm going to change the filter again in 2 months just to see what it looks like.
